In SQL Server, we can easily find the last identity value and then use it to fetch the last inserted record. To get an ID of last inserted record, you can use this T-SQL: INSERT INTO Persons (FirstName) VALUES ('Joe'); SELECT ID AS LastID FROM Persons WHERE ID = @@Identity; You can use query like this inside stored procedure or as an ad-hoc query. or else 1.
